Job Description

To oversee the day-to-day operations of the program, ensuring smooth coordination of all administrative tasks, communication with students, faculty, and external partners, and maintaining organized records. The Program Coordinator is responsible for supporting the Head of Program in managing all aspects of the program’s execution, ensuring it meets academic and administrative goals efficiently.

Key Responsibilities:

Coordinating & sending emails to request quizzes schedules from all Program Heads.

Maintaining any needed approvals for all requests directed by Head of Program.

Keeping updated records of all program activities and updating it on the system on a daily basis.

Performing any other job-related duties as directed by Head of Program / Head of Department.

Maintaining security and integrity in all practices.

Receiving & directing all emails and monitoring the department correspondences.

Receiving program students and taking their requests.

Contacting external entities for different collaboration opportunities with the program.

Communicating and coordinating with different departments and units at the college.

Requirements

Education:

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ration, Health Administration, or a related field from a reputable university. Certification or specialized training in program management or relevant fields is a plus.

Skills:

Experience in handling administrative duties and providing support in a dynamic work environment.

Strong oral and written communication skills to effectively communicate with diverse groups.

Excellent organizational and administrative skills, with a strong ability to prioritize and manage multiple tasks.

Ability to work independently while maintaining effective collaboration with team members and stakeholders.

Excellent problem-solving and troubleshooting abilities to handle unexpected issues and challenges.

Languages & Computer Knowledge:

Proficiency in both English and Arabic is preferred to communicate effectively with all stakeholders. Strong knowledge of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and familiarity with relevant program management software and tools.
